Sony Xperia Tablet Z2 specifications purportedly leaked ahead of MWC 2014

Since January, rumours of a new Sony tablet, the successor to the Xperia Tablet Z, had been doing rounds of the Internet. However, if a new leak published by tipster @evleaks, the specifications for the rumoured Sony tablet, thought to be called the Xperia Z2, have been detailed.

In January in fact, @evleaks had even tipped that a slate codenamed 'Castor' was in the making by Sony. It was then speculated that the new tablet was running a quad-core Snapdragon 800 SoC.

On Sunday, @evleaks tweeted a more comprehensive tweet with a more complete set of the specifications. Reports also suggest that it will be a high-end device. The tablet is being touted as the Xperia Tablet Z2, and is said to have a 10.1-inch Triluminos display with a resolution of 1900x1200 pixels. The tablet is also said to be waterproof. The tweet also states that Xperia Tablet Z2 will sport 2.3GHz quad-core Snapdragon 800 processor, will have 3GB of RAM, and 16GB of inbuilt storage with a microSD card slot for further expansion. The main camera is said to be an 8-megapixel unit, with the front camera being a 2-megapixel one.

The leak also further states that the tablet will be thin at 6.4mm, which, if true, would make it slimmer than the original Xperia Tablet Z, which was 6.9mm thick. The battery is stated to be a 6000mAh and the device is said to run Google latest mobile operating system, Android 4.4 KitKat.

Sony has an event scheduled at the Mobile World Congresson 24 February. It remains to be seen whether the new rumoured Z2 will be the highlight of the event and if so, whether the speculative specs will actually be a part of it or not.
